Description

Coloplast’s award-winning urisheath for men with urinary incontinence. An all in one discreet, reliable and very easy to use continence solution Conveen Optima is a reliable continence solution all day. The Conveen Condom drainage or an External Catheter is a urine containment device that fits over the penis and is attached to a urinary drainage bag.

Easy to apply 
The double-grip strip ensures easy and smooth roll-out for a secure fit – even for nurses wearing gloves.

Anti-leakage 
The anti-leakage system is designed to give you the best possible security. The anti-leakage system consists of:

  • a push ring with sure grip ribs for secure connection to the collecting bag
  • an anti-kink bellow to stop kinks ensuring a free flow
  • balanced adhesive for reliability while still being easy and painless to remove

Comfortable wear 
The urisheath is made of PSX silicone material, which is stretchy and breathable allowing for a perfect fit.

Balanced adhesive 
The Conveen Optima has built-in ‘balanced’ adhesive, which means it is reliable and skin-friendly. It makes the sheath fit securely to the penis and causes no skin irritations. Each sheath can be worn for up to 24 hours.

Smart pack 
The easy-to-open packaging is compact and discreet. Conveen Optima comes in a compact lightweight plastic shell, which can be disposed of in the normal household waste.
